Special meeting of the Board of Trustees called

Terri Kelly, chair of the University of Delaware Board of Trustees, has called a special meeting of the Board, to be held at 9 a.m., Tuesday, March 21, in the Audion of the Tower at STAR, as well as broadcast on UDLive. The meeting is open to the public and will include an allotment of time for members of the public to comment.

At the meeting, President Dennis Assanis and Provost Larua Carlson will provide reports to the Board, and the meeting will also feature a presentation from Gary Henry, dean of the College of Education and Human Development. In keeping with Section 1.3.3.1 of the Bylaws, discussion at the meeting will be confined to the topics listed on the posted agenda.

The agenda for the special meeting is available online. Draft minutes of the meeting will be made available on the Board of Trustees website no later than April 4, 2023.

Public comment process

A full accounting of the public comment guidelines, and a request form for individuals wishing to comment, are available online. Individuals wishing to comment are required to complete the online request form. The form will close 72 hours prior to the beginning of the meeting. At the appropriate time during the meeting, individuals who have signed up in advance for public comment will be invited to speak. Additional instructions will be provided to speakers to participate in the virtual meeting.

Individuals are limited to two minutes to present.  A total of 10 minutes will be reserved for public comment. Speakers are prohibited from ceding time for public comment to another individual.
